Ø 熟练使用Intellij idea 、Eclipse等开发工具进行编程。
Ø 具有良好的编程习惯,追求编写高性能及优雅简洁风格代码。
Ø 熟悉html、javascript等前端语言及技术。
Ø 熟悉HTTP协议及Spring 框架下的Restful WebService设计、开发。
Ø 熟悉Java语言及Spring、SpringMVC、Mybatis等主流框架开发。
Ø 熟悉版本管理、持续集成等项目开发的各个流程。
Ø 熟悉Oracle,MySQL等主流关系数据库,能够利用JDBC技术对数据库进行数据的相关操作。
Ø 了解MongoDB等非关系数据库,能够利用工具对其进行CRUD操作。
Ø 会使用基本Linux命令。
项目名称:中国移动和教育平台
开发工具:Intellij idea 13
开发环境:Tomcat7+JDK7
数据库:Oracle
项目描述:和教育平台是中国移动主办与多家教育机构、企事业单位合作的旨在以互联网服务教育的互联网应用平台,包括智能教学、学科资源及掌上高考等在内的web端及客户端自有及第三方应用。
相关技术:Java+SpringMVC+JSP
具体责任:
支付模块
责任:负责底层业务实现
描述:为API接口准备订单数据及支付跳转
用户中心模块
责任:负责实现第三方应用收藏接口及收藏列表展示
描述:将第三方用户信息(根据第三方发送的token通过Oauth接口获取用户信息)、资料标识在平台入库,并将其展示在平台收藏列表。
活动模块
责任:中央电化教育馆全国中小学生电脑制作活动及全国教师论文活动
描述:独立完成后端部分及微信分享功能
产品模块
责任:负责省产品及第三方产品与平台的接入
日志记录模块
责任:将需要运营统计的用户数据记录到mongodb数据库中
客户端接口
责任:完成开发客户端订单 收藏列表 订购支付等接口开发